Output c76818f05e67bbbbc1477a0924aed950c5ba81bfb112b433437e3bbd1ce2de99:15

value
32527919
script pubkey
OP_0 OP_PUSHBYTES_20 aa83eca27375efa47df5c974d9672f82970b53c0
address
bc1q42p7egnnwhh6gl04e96djee0s2tsk57q8wea02
transaction
c76818f05e67bbbbc1477a0924aed950c5ba81bfb112b433437e3bbd1ce2de99
confirmations
171114
spent
true